The conflict escalated significantly when, on February 24, 2022, the Russian Federation’s leadership, under Vladimir Putin, initiated an invasion of ukrainasse. Initially, the military focus was directed toward Kyiv. However, following Ukrainian forces successfully repelling the initial advances in the capital region, the primary theater of operations shifted.

Subsequent fighting became concentrated in Eastern and Southern Ukrainas. This pivot in military strategy marked a substantial change in the nature of the conflict. Analysis of the developing situation, often featured on various blogi platforms, has tracked the shifting lines of engagement.

The initial push towards Kyiv did not result in a swift takeover, forcing Russian forces to reorient their efforts toward securing other strategic areas within the country. The fighting that followed established a complex front stretching across multiple regions. International observers and military analysts continue to monitor the stability of the front lines as the conflict remains highly volatile.
